杰宁地区(巴勒斯坦领土)白蛉(双翅目:蛾蠓科)的多样性、生态学及季节性

Diversity, ecology, and seasonality of sand flies (Diptera: Psychodidae) of the Jenin District (Palestinian Territories).

作者信息

Sawalha Samir S, Ramlawi Asad, Sansur Ramzi M, Salem Ibrahim Mohammad, Amr Zuhair S

机构信息

Environmental Health Department, Ministry of Health, Ramallah, Palestine.

Ministry of Health, Ramallah, Palestine.

出版信息

J Vector Ecol. 2017 Jun;42(1):120-129. doi: 10.1111/jvec.12246.

DOI:10.1111/jvec.12246
PMID:28504444
Abstract

The diversity, ecology, and seasonality for sand flies from two localities in Jenin District, the Palestinian Territories, were studied. A total of 12,579 sand flies (5,420 Phlebotomus and 7,159 Sergentomyia) were collected during the study period. The genera Phlebotomus and Sergentomyia are represented by 13 and nine species and subspecies, respectively. Species account was given for all collected species. CDC light traps yielded 7,649 (60.8%) of the total captured sand flies, while sticky traps and aspirators contributed to 36.4 and 2.8% of the total collected specimens, respectively. Phlebotomus sergenti and P. syriacus showed two peaks, one in July and one in October. Phlebotomus tobbi showed one peak towards the end of the summer in September and August, while P. papatasi showed a bimodal peaks pattern, one in June and one in October. Phlebotomus canaaniticus showed a peak in August. P. perfiliewi transcaucasicus and P. neglectus showed a peak in October. Sergentomyia dentata showed one peak in August and increasing numbers from June to August, declining afterwards. Other species, such as S. theodori, had one peak in June, S. taizi had steady numbers across the summer, and S. christophersi had a peak in August.

摘要

对巴勒斯坦领土杰宁地区两个地点的白蛉的多样性、生态学和季节性进行了研究。在研究期间共收集到12579只白蛉(5420只白蛉属和7159只司蛉属)。白蛉属和司蛉属分别由13个和9个物种及亚种代表。给出了所有收集到的物种的种类记录。疾控中心诱蚊灯诱捕到的白蛉占捕获总数的7649只(60.8%),而粘性诱捕器和吸虫分别占收集标本总数的36.4%和2.8%。塞尔根白蛉和叙利亚白蛉出现两个高峰,一个在7月,一个在10月。托比白蛉在9月和8月夏末出现一个高峰,而巴氏白蛉呈现双峰模式,一个在6月,一个在10月。迦南白蛉在8月出现一个高峰。外高加索费氏白蛉和疏忽白蛉在10月出现一个高峰。齿喙司蛉在8月出现一个高峰,6月至8月数量增加,之后减少。其他物种,如西奥多司蛉在6月出现一个高峰,太子司蛉整个夏季数量稳定,克里斯托弗司蛉在8月出现一个高峰。
